A typical solar pumping system consists of three main sub-systems: the PV array, the inverter, and the AC pump. The PV array captures sunlight and generates DC electricity. The inverter, also known as a solar pump drive, performs multiple tasks: it maximizes power output via Maximum Power Point Tracking (MPPT), converts DC to AC, and adjusts the output frequency to control the pump motor speed, protecting against dry running and overcurrent. The pump is usually a three-phase AC motor (induction or permanent magnet synchronous) designed for variable frequency operation.

When selecting a solar pump inverter, several technical parameters must be considered. The first is the rated power of the pump motor. Inverters are typically available in power ratings from 0.15 kW to over 100 kW. The inverter's voltage input range must be compatible with the solar panel configuration. For example, a pump requiring 3-phase AC power at 380V may require a specific DC input voltage range, such as 450V to 800V. Additionally, the MPPT voltage range is critical because the inverter should be able to track the maximum power point within the full operating range of the PV array. Other factors include the efficiency rating, typically above 95%, and the starting torque capability. Pumps often require high starting current; a good inverter should provide a soft start to avoid mechanical and electrical stress.

One of the standout technical features of the Novem solar pump inverter is its wide input voltage range and flexible configuration. It is designed to accommodate solar arrays with different voltage ratings, typically supporting 100V to 500V or even higher depending on the model. This flexibility allows system designers to optimize wiring configurations, reduce cable losses, and use smaller gauge wires, thereby cutting installation costs. Furthermore, the inverter supports both single-phase and three-phase induction motors, which are common in submersible and surface pumps. Many Novem models offer dual-power capability, allowing the inverter to operate from solar power alone or in hybrid mode with an AC utility supply or a diesel generator. The built-in automatic switching ensures uninterrupted water pumping during cloudy days or at night, making it a versatile solution for critical water supply operations.

The single most significant determinant of solar pump inverter ราคา is its power rating, typically expressed in kilowatts (kW) or horsepower (HP). Inverters range from small 0.5 kW units used for garden fountains to massive 100 kW installations for large-scale irrigation projects. The price per kilowatt generally decreases as the unit size increases, due to economies of scale in manufacturing and shared enclosure costs. For instance, a 1.5 kW solar pump inverter might retail for US$250 to $400, whereas a 15 kW model could range from $1,800 to $3,000. This translates to an average cost of approximately US$120 to $200 per kilowatt for larger systems, while sub-kilowatt units can exceed US$300 per kilowatt. In Thai baht, entry-level inverters start around 9,000 THB, while industrial-grade units can command prices above 150,000 THB. However, these figures are indicative only, as local import duties, dealer markups, and warranty terms heavily influence final retail prices.

The next step is the AC output connection to the pump. This is a three-phase connection, typically using terminals marked U, V, W (or R, S, T). Connect the three pump wires to these terminals in the correct order. The phase sequence determines the rotation direction of the pump motor. For a pump running in one direction, a wrong sequence will cause it to rotate backwards, resulting in no water flow. After first connection, it is crucial to do a trial run. If the pump rotates in the wrong direction, simply swap any two of the three phase wires. The AC output ground terminal (PE) must be connected to the pump's ground terminal and to the system earth. The AC wire cross-section should be sized according to the pump current and cable length to minimize voltage drop.

After all power connections are made, double-check every wire against the inverter's wiring diagram. Ensure that input and output circuits are not cross-connected.
